:root{--cl-black: #0A0A0A;--cl-white: #F5F5F0;--cl-off-white: #EBEBEB;--cl-grey-100: #1A1A1A;--cl-grey-200: #2A2A2A;--cl-grey-400: #666666;--cl-grey-600: #999999;--cl-red: #C04C4C;--cl-border: rgba(255,255,255,.1);--cl-border-hover: rgba(255,255,255,.3);--cl-font-mono: "Courier New", Courier, monospace;--cl-font-serif: Georgia, "Times New Roman", serif;--cl-sidebar-width: 260px;--cl-transition: .2s ease}.cl-collection *,.cl-collection *:before,.cl-collection *:after{box-sizing:border-box;margin:0;padding:0}.cl-collection{background:var(--cl-black);color:var(--cl-white);min-height:100vh;font-family:var(--cl-font-mono)}.cl-collection__banner{position:relative;width:100%;height:420px;overflow:hidden}@media(min-width:990px){.cl-collection__banner{height:520px}}.cl-collection__banner-image{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%}.cl-collection__banner-image img{width:100%;height:100%;object-fit:cover;object-position:center}.cl-collection__banner-overlay{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(to bottom,#0a0a0a33,#0a0a0abf);pointer-events:none}.cl-collection__banner-content{position:absolute;bottom:0;left:0;right:0;padding:40px 32px}@media(min-width:990px){.cl-collection__banner-content{padding:56px 64px}}.cl-collection__header{padding:60px 32px 24px;border-bottom:1px solid var(--cl-border)}@media(min-width:990px){.cl-collection__header{padding:80px 64px 32px}}.cl-collection__title{font-family:var(--cl-font-serif);font-size:clamp(2.4rem,6vw,5rem);font-weight:400;letter-spacing:.06em;line-height:1;color:var(--cl-white);text-transform:uppercase}.cl-collection__description{font-family:var(--cl-font-mono);font-size:.875rem;letter-spacing:.06em;color:var(--cl-grey-600);margin-top:16px;max-width:560px;line-height:1.7}.cl-collection__toolbar{display:flex;align-items:center;justify-content:space-between;padding:16px 32px;border-bottom:1px solid var(--cl-border);position:sticky;top:0;z-index:100;background:var(--cl-black);gap:16px}@media(min-width:990px){.cl-collection__toolbar{padding:16px 64px}}.cl-collection__filter-toggle{display:flex;align-items:center;gap:10px;background:none;border:1px solid var(--cl-border);color:var(--cl-white);font-family:var(--cl-font-mono);font-size:.8125rem;letter-spacing:.12em;padding:10px 20px;cursor:pointer;transition:border-color var(--cl-transition),color var(--cl-transition)}.cl-collection__filter-toggle:hover{border-color:var(--cl-border-hover)}.cl-collection__filter-toggle[aria-expanded=true]{border-color:var(--cl-white)}.cl-collection__count{font-family:var(--cl-font-mono);font-size:.8125rem;letter-spacing:.12em;color:var(--cl-grey-600);margin-left:auto}.cl-collection__sort-wrap{display:flex;align-items:center;gap:10px}.cl-collection__sort-label{font-family:var(--cl-font-mono);font-size:.8125rem;letter-spacing:.12em;color:var(--cl-grey-600);white-space:nowrap}.cl-collection__sort-select{background:transparent;border:none;border-bottom:1px solid var(--cl-border);color:var(--cl-white);font-family:var(--cl-font-mono);font-size:.8125rem;letter-spacing:.08em;padding:6px 0;cursor:pointer;outline:none;appearance:none;-webkit-appearance:none;min-width:160px}.cl-collection__sort-select option{background:var(--cl-black);color:var(--cl-white)}.cl-collection__sort-select:focus{border-bottom-color:var(--cl-white)}.cl-collection__body{display:flex;align-items:flex-start;position:relative}.cl-collection__sidebar{width:var(--cl-sidebar-width);flex-shrink:0;border-right:1px solid var(--cl-border);min-height:calc(100vh - 60px);position:sticky;top:48px;height:calc(100vh - 48px);overflow-y:auto;overflow-x:hidden;scrollbar-width:thin;scrollbar-color:var(--cl-grey-200) transparent;transform:translate(0);transition:transform .3s ease,opacity .3s ease}.cl-collection__sidebar::-webkit-scrollbar{width:4px}.cl-collection__sidebar::-webkit-scrollbar-track{background:transparent}.cl-collection__sidebar::-webkit-scrollbar-thumb{background:var(--cl-grey-200)}@media(max-width:989px){.cl-collection__sidebar{position:fixed;top:0;left:0;height:100vh;width:300px;z-index:500;background:var(--cl-black);border-right:1px solid var(--cl-border);transform:translate(-100%);padding-top:0}.cl-collection__sidebar.is-open{transform:translate(0)}}.cl-collection__sidebar-inner{padding:28px 22px}.cl-collection__sidebar-close{display:none;background:none;border:none;color:var(--cl-white);cursor:pointer;margin-bottom:24px;padding:4px;margin-left:auto}@media(max-width:989px){.cl-collection__sidebar-close{display:flex;align-items:center;justify-content:flex-end;width:100%;padding:20px 4px 0;margin-bottom:16px}}.cl-active-filter-list{display:flex;flex-wrap:wrap;gap:6px;margin-bottom:20px;padding-bottom:20px;border-bottom:1px solid var(--cl-border)}.cl-active-filter__item{display:inline-flex;align-items:center;gap:4px;font-family:var(--cl-font-mono);font-size:.75rem;letter-spacing:.08em;color:var(--cl-white);border:1px solid var(--cl-border);padding:5px 10px;text-decoration:none;transition:border-color var(--cl-transition)}.cl-active-filter__item:hover{border-color:var(--cl-white)}.cl-active-filter__clear{font-family:var(--cl-font-mono);font-size:.75rem;letter-spacing:.08em;color:var(--cl-grey-600);text-decoration:underline;text-decoration-color:var(--cl-grey-400);display:flex;align-items:center}.cl-active-filter__clear:hover{color:var(--cl-white)}.cl-filter-group{border-bottom:1px solid var(--cl-border);padding:0}.cl-filter-group__header{display:flex;align-items:center;justify-content:space-between;width:100%;padding:16px 0;background:none;border:none;color:var(--cl-white);font-family:var(--cl-font-mono);font-size:.8125rem;letter-spacing:.14em;cursor:pointer;text-align:left;transition:color var(--cl-transition)}.cl-filter-group__header:hover{color:var(--cl-off-white)}.cl-filter-group__icon{flex-shrink:0;transition:transform .2s ease}.cl-filter-group__header[aria-expanded=false] .cl-filter-group__icon{transform:rotate(-90deg)}.cl-filter-group__body{padding-bottom:16px}.cl-filter-option{display:flex;align-items:center;gap:10px;padding:7px 0;cursor:pointer}.cl-filter-option:hover .cl-filter-option__label{color:var(--cl-white)}.cl-filter-check{width:14px;height:14px;border:1px solid var(--cl-grey-400);background:transparent;appearance:none;-webkit-appearance:none;cursor:pointer;flex-shrink:0;position:relative;transition:border-color var(--cl-transition),background var(--cl-transition)}.cl-filter-check:checked{background:var(--cl-white);border-color:var(--cl-white)}.cl-filter-check:checked:after{content:"";position:absolute;top:2px;right:2px;bottom:2px;left:2px;background:var(--cl-black);clip-path:polygon(14% 44%,0 65%,50% 100%,100% 16%,80% 0%,43% 62%)}.cl-filter-option__label{font-family:var(--cl-font-mono);font-size:.8125rem;letter-spacing:.06em;color:var(--cl-grey-600);transition:color var(--cl-transition);line-height:1.4}.cl-size-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:6px}.cl-size-option{cursor:pointer}.cl-size-option input{display:none}.cl-size-option__label{display:flex;align-items:center;justify-content:center;height:38px;border:1px solid var(--cl-border);font-family:var(--cl-font-mono);font-size:.75rem;letter-spacing:.08em;color:var(--cl-grey-600);cursor:pointer;transition:all var(--cl-transition)}.cl-size-option input:checked+.cl-size-option__label{border-color:var(--cl-white);color:var(--cl-white);background:var(--cl-grey-100)}.cl-size-option__label:hover{border-color:var(--cl-border-hover);color:var(--cl-white)}.cl-price-range{padding-bottom:4px}.cl-price-inputs{display:flex;align-items:center;gap:8px;margin-bottom:12px}.cl-price-input-wrap{display:flex;align-items:center;border-bottom:1px solid var(--cl-border);gap:4px;flex:1}.cl-price-symbol{font-family:var(--cl-font-mono);font-size:.8125rem;color:var(--cl-grey-600)}.cl-price-input{width:100%;background:transparent;border:none;color:var(--cl-white);font-family:var(--cl-font-mono);font-size:.8125rem;letter-spacing:.06em;padding:7px 0;outline:none}.cl-price-input::placeholder{color:var(--cl-grey-400)}.cl-price-separator{font-family:var(--cl-font-mono);font-size:.8125rem;color:var(--cl-grey-400);flex-shrink:0}.cl-price-apply{display:block;width:100%;background:none;border:1px solid var(--cl-border);color:var(--cl-white);font-family:var(--cl-font-mono);font-size:.8125rem;letter-spacing:.1em;padding:11px;cursor:pointer;transition:border-color var(--cl-transition),background var(--cl-transition)}.cl-price-apply:hover{border-color:var(--cl-white);background:var(--cl-grey-100)}.cl-collection__main{flex:1;min-width:0;padding:24px 32px 60px}@media(min-width:990px){.cl-collection__main{padding:24px 48px 80px 32px}}.cl-grid{display:grid;grid-template-columns:repeat(2,1fr);gap:2px}@media(min-width:768px){.cl-grid{grid-template-columns:repeat(3,1fr)}}@media(min-width:990px){.cl-grid{grid-template-columns:repeat(4,1fr)}}.cl-grid__empty{grid-column:1 / -1;text-align:center;padding:80px 20px}.cl-grid__empty p{font-family:var(--cl-font-mono);font-size:.9375rem;letter-spacing:.16em;color:var(--cl-grey-400);margin-bottom:24px}.cl-empty-link{font-family:var(--cl-font-mono);font-size:.875rem;letter-spacing:.14em;color:var(--cl-white);text-decoration:none;border-bottom:1px solid var(--cl-border);padding-bottom:2px;transition:border-color var(--cl-transition)}.cl-empty-link:hover{border-color:var(--cl-white)}.cl-card{position:relative;background:var(--cl-black);overflow:hidden}.cl-card--sold-out{opacity:.72}.cl-card__link{display:block;text-decoration:none;color:inherit;position:relative}.cl-card__media{position:relative;width:100%;aspect-ratio:3 / 4;overflow:hidden;background:var(--cl-grey-100)}.cl-card__img{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%}.cl-card__img--secondary{opacity:0;transition:opacity .4s ease}.cl-card:hover .cl-card__img--secondary{opacity:1}.cl-card:hover .cl-card__img--primary{opacity:0}.cl-card__image{width:100%;height:100%;object-fit:cover;object-position:center top;display:block;transition:transform .6s ease}.cl-card:hover .cl-card__image{transform:scale(1.03)}.cl-card__img--placeholder{display:flex;align-items:center;justify-content:center;background:var(--cl-grey-200)}.cl-placeholder-svg{width:60%;height:auto;opacity:.2}.cl-card__soldout-overlay{position:absolute;top:0;right:0;bottom:0;left:0;background:#0a0a0a8c;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:14px;z-index:10}.cl-card__soldout-label{font-family:var(--cl-font-mono);font-size:.75rem;letter-spacing:.2em;color:var(--cl-grey-600)}.cl-card__notify-btn{font-family:var(--cl-font-mono);font-size:.75rem;letter-spacing:.14em;color:var(--cl-white);border:1px solid rgba(255,255,255,.4);padding:8px 18px;text-decoration:none;transition:border-color var(--cl-transition),background var(--cl-transition)}.cl-card__notify-btn:hover{border-color:var(--cl-white);background:#ffffff0f}.cl-card__labels{position:absolute;top:10px;left:10px;display:flex;flex-direction:column;gap:4px;z-index:5}.cl-card__label{display:inline-block;font-family:var(--cl-font-mono);font-size:.6875rem;letter-spacing:.12em;padding:4px 8px;line-height:1}.cl-card__label--new{border:1px solid rgba(245,245,240,.5);color:var(--cl-white);background:transparent}.cl-card__label--drop{border:1px solid rgba(245,245,240,.3);color:var(--cl-grey-600);background:transparent}.cl-card__label--grail{border:1px solid rgba(180,150,90,.6);color:#b4965a;background:transparent}.cl-card__label--exclusive{border:1px solid rgba(180,150,90,.4);color:#b4965acc;background:transparent}.cl-card__label--lowstock{color:var(--cl-red);border:1px solid rgba(192,76,76,.5);background:transparent}.cl-card__hover-cta{position:absolute;bottom:0;left:0;right:0;background:#0a0a0acc;padding:13px 0;text-align:center;opacity:0;transform:translateY(100%);transition:opacity .25s ease,transform .25s ease;z-index:5}.cl-card:hover .cl-card__hover-cta{opacity:1;transform:translateY(0)}.cl-card__hover-label{font-family:var(--cl-font-mono);font-size:.8125rem;letter-spacing:.18em;color:var(--cl-white)}.cl-card__info{padding:14px 10px 12px;display:flex;flex-direction:column;justify-content:flex-start;gap:4px;background:var(--cl-black)}.cl-card__vendor{font-family:var(--cl-font-mono);font-size:.6875rem;font-weight:400;letter-spacing:.16em;color:var(--cl-grey-400);text-transform:uppercase;line-height:1.4}.cl-card__name{font-family:var(--cl-font-mono);font-size:.875rem;font-weight:400;letter-spacing:.06em;color:var(--cl-white);white-space:nowrap;overflow:hidden;text-overflow:ellipsis;line-height:1.4}.cl-card__desc{font-family:var(--cl-font-mono);font-size:.75rem;color:var(--cl-grey-600);line-height:1.55;letter-spacing:.02em;margin-top:2px;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den}.cl-card__price{font-family:var(--cl-font-mono);font-size:.875rem;letter-spacing:.04em;display:flex;gap:8px;align-items:baseline;margin-top:4px}.cl-card__price--regular{color:var(--cl-grey-600)}.cl-card__price--sale{color:var(--cl-white)}.cl-card__price--compare{color:var(--cl-grey-400);text-decoration:line-through;font-size:.75rem}.cl-sidebar-backdrop{display:none;position:fixed;top:0;right:0;bottom:0;left:0;background:#0a0a0ab3;z-index:490;opacity:0;transition:opacity .3s ease}.cl-sidebar-backdrop.is-visible{display:block;opacity:1}.cl-pagination{display:flex;align-items:center;justify-content:center;gap:4px;margin-top:60px;padding-top:40px;border-top:1px solid var(--cl-border)}.cl-pagination__btn{font-family:var(--cl-font-mono);font-size:.8125rem;letter-spacing:.1em;color:var(--cl-white);text-decoration:none;padding:11px 22px;border:1px solid var(--cl-border);transition:border-color var(--cl-transition)}.cl-pagination__btn:hover{border-color:var(--cl-white)}.cl-pagination__pages{display:flex;gap:4px;align-items:center}.cl-pagination__page{font-family:var(--cl-font-mono);font-size:.8125rem;letter-spacing:.08em;color:var(--cl-grey-600);text-decoration:none;padding:11px 15px;border:1px solid transparent;transition:all var(--cl-transition)}.cl-pagination__page:hover,.cl-pagination__page--current{color:var(--cl-white);border-color:var(--cl-border)}.cl-pagination__ellipsis{font-family:var(--cl-font-mono);font-size:.8125rem;color:var(--cl-grey-400);padding:11px 6px}.cl-card.is-hidden{display:none}@media(prefers-reduced-motion:reduce){.cl-card__image,.cl-card__img--secondary,.cl-card__hover-cta,.cl-collection__sidebar{transition:none}}
/*# sourceMappingURL=/cdn/shop/t/4/assets/clientele-collection.css.map */
